Use of the App
The Slimmer Zwanger app serves as a tool to support You through coaching in improving your nutrition, lifestyle habits and mental health (wellbeing) before and during pregnancy. The coachingprogram aims to increase the chance of pregnancy, improve pregnancy outcomes, and enhance the health and wellbeing of You and your (unborn) child. Additionally, the program acts as a tool to facilitate a lifestyle consultation with your treating physician. You remain personally responsible for following the advice provided by the program.
As a participant, You complete questionnaires to map your (un)healthy nutritional and lifestyle habits as well as your mental health. Based on this data, a tailored program is set up for You on your mobile phone to enhance your knowledge and skills, enabling you to change unhealthy habits and maintain healthy ones.
The content of the program is based on the experiences and scientific knowledge of the web application www.slimmerzwanger.nl (2012-2024). It has also been enriched with the latest insights contributed by users, researchers, (para)medical professionals, and behavioral experts. Processing of Personal and Coaching Data
Your personal information (name, address, email address, phone number, date of birth, gender, height, weight, pregnancy duration and status, and optionally your partner's email address) is provided via the website slimmerzwangeronderzoek.nl. This data is used for:
- Pre-registration for screening eligibility for the Hygeia study.
- Facilitating the screening and coaching process via the Slimmer Zwanger app.
- Generating your login credentials to provide access to the Slimmer Zwanger app.
- Sending push notifications during the program to invite you to complete additional questionnaires about your well-being and experiences with the program.
- Administrative purposes.
You install the Slimmer Zwanger app and log in for the first time using your email address and password. This ensures that the data is yours, and no third parties can access it without your consent.
The app's coachingprogram involves answering questions, reading information and advice tailored to your (un)healthy nutrition, lifestyle habits, mental health, and pregnancy status. Additional coaching features include journals where you can track your goals and mood, as well as screenings for the safe use of medications.
